hi Im Darcel Lobo and I own down law firm and today were going to talk about how to fund your revocable living trust but lets first start and talk about what is a revocable living trust it is an estate planning document where you are providing for the disposition of your assets within a revocable living trust as opposed to a will but the revocable living trust one of the main perks behind it is that it is not required to go through probate so thats one reason why clients will want to use a revocable living trust is that it avoids probate for your estate however in order for revocable living trust to work the trust has to actually own the asset so when we create a revocable living trust estate plan for our clients we are also funding that trust for you initially based on the assets that you own at the time so what does that look like how do you fund a revocable domain trust what do I even mean when I say that for your real estate if you own any real estate and its in your name whe

Foreign wills are generally admissible in U.S. jurisdictions, even if they dont cross all the Ts and dot all the Is. If a client has a will that was drawn up and executed in another country, unless there is something truly unorthodox about it, it probably does not need to be re-created ing to American norms.
Generally speaking, for a U.S. will to be valid in a foreign country, it must be formally valid under the laws of that jurisdiction. Some foreign jurisdictions, however, will not recognize a will drafted in the United States under any circumstance or will recognize the U.S. will only under certain unique circumstances.
If youre the sole trustee of a U.S. revocable living trust and have become a Canadian resident, the trust also becomes a resident for Canadian tax purposes. As a result, the trust is deemed to have disposed of and reacquired the trust property on the date it becomes resident in Canada.
Although Canadian wills are valid in the United States, they are nevertheless subject to probate in the United States. This applies even to Quebec notarial wills which are exempt from probate under Quebec law.
Although a will, valid in Canada, will be recognized in Florida, unfortunately the will is not exempt from the costly and time consuming complicated probate process to transfer title in Florida. A Canadian Florida Land Trust can be created at the time of purchase and title can be placed in the name of the trust.
International Wills Sadly, the international legal community didnt really jump at the idea and an International Will is currently only accepted in Belgium, Bosnia, Ecuador, Herzegovina, Canada (except BC and Quebec), Cyprus, France, Italy, Libya, Niger, Portugal, and Slovenia, as well as 23 US States.
To make your trust valid in California, you simply need to sign the trust document thats it! You dont need to have your document witnessed or docHubd to make it valid. However, many people choose to sign their document in the presence of a notary public to help authenticate the document.
Due to these attribution rules, revocable trusts are less common in Canada compared to the US. Keep in mind this information is general, and you will need to speak to a lawyer and accountant about your particular situation. However, there still are some tax benefits of a family trust in Canada.
